In this episode of Let's Unpack, we take a deep dive into the spiritual concept of "The Dark Night of the Soul," a term coined by the 16th-century mystic St. John of the Cross. We explore the emotional and spiritual challenges that arise during times of profound transformation — the disorientation, isolation, and inner turmoil — and how these moments can lead to a deeper connection with the divine and a more enlightened sense of self.
Drawing from St. John's teachings, we unpack the themes of purification, ego surrender, and the journey toward spiritual rebirth. On this episode Patrick, Bianca and Guillermo unpack the Emotional Deprivation Schema and how it can impact faith & relationships.
Schemas are broad, pervasive themes or patterns that individuals carry through life, starting in childhood, which can significantly impact their well-being and relationships. The Emotional Deprivation schema, in particular, refers to the belief that one’s primary emotional needs for nurturing, empathy, and protection will not be met by others.
